Transaction 24ae5dbdcc86bfcb4935e5e41edf226ab5a7016c886e99b7f1a1760ce4fb66fd

1 Input
1 Outputs
  • 24ae5dbdcc86bfcb4935e5e41edf226ab5a7016c886e99b7f1a1760ce4fb66fd:0
  • value  387636
    address  3C4HdgeCUt8mYKEwkzJbhj8h8D2hmCeg4F